柯林斯词典
- N-VAR 重大危险
Perilsare great dangers.- ...the perils of the sea...
海洋的凶险 - In spite of great peril, I have survived...
虽然处境非常危险,我还是挺过来了。 - We are in the gravest peril.
我们身处非常严重的危机之中。
- ...the perils of the sea...
- N-PLURAL (某活动或行为的)危险,问题
Theperilsof a particular activity or course of action are the dangers or problems it may involve.- ...the perils of starring in a television commercial.
拍电视广告的危险
- ...the perils of starring in a television commercial.
- PHRASE (用于警告)自冒风险
If you say that someone does somethingattheirperil, you are warning them that they will probably suffer as a result of doing it.- Ignore it at your peril...
无视该问题要自担风险。 - Anyone who breaks the law does so at their peril.
违法者要自担后果。
- Ignore it at your peril...
